hi i have fitted hagon fork springs to my xbr.you remove the spacer tube on top of the honda springs but the hagons dont seem to softer anybody have this trouble with them thanks .........tommy
-
Yep! exactly the same with me. If you take the spacers out as instructed the forks are far to soggy and soft, if you manage to force the spacer in on top of the spring without losing an eye the forks are like 2 solid tubes!!
I made some half length spacers which worked to a point but even with these I found there was an initial 'sag' when you got on the bike. I never really got on with them and replaced them with the originals ( which were OK, I was just'uprating' the forks) which seem to be far better. Not sure why this is, the XBR forks have never changed as far as I know yet other folks think the Hagon's are great. :-\
